Construction - Choosing The Right Architect

 
Author: Michael Russell
 

Building a house is an important event in everyone's life. You have lived economically to save money for this longing of your life. You may wonder about how the design of your house should be, how to choose the right materials and how to use the available space wisely. A professional architect can help answer those questions for you. The architect is the person who has been trained and has the experience to guide you through the design and construction process. He can save your money by helping you select the materials and furniture which are suitable to your budget. He will design your house wisely and avoid wasted space. The architect also helps you find a reputable contractor and can co-operate with other workers involved in the construction to make the process smooth and orderly. You can see there are lots of benefits when hiring an architect. However, how to choose a good professional is not an easy task, especially if it is your first time.

If this is the first time you build a house, you should consult your friends and acquaintances that have some experience in hiring architects and professional designers. They can give you some good advice about experienced and reputable architects in your area.

Before consulting an architect, you should have some initial ideas about what your desired house looks like. You can visit some finished houses in order to find the designs which are suitable to your local climate and practices. If you haven't got any ideas about your favourite housing designs, you can consult professional magazines, catalogues and architecture books to find the one you like the best. The architect can co-operate with you more efficiently if you have some ideas about your desired house and its interior decoration.

To have the best result, you should meet and interview at least 3 professionals and ask them to show their previously completed projects. If possible, you should also take references from some of their former customers so that you can know more about them. The more information you know about the architects, the better you choice will be. When you have selected one architect, you should negotiate with him in advance about the fee charged. You can consult your friends or other experienced people about the ballpark figures for the fee charged on similar projects so that you will be more confident when negotiating. After all agreements have been made, you have to keep the contract and any relevant documents carefully for future references.

After you have hired an architect, you should keep good communication with him. You have to make sure that he understands what you want and expect about the house. If there is something you don't understand during the process, ask him for a thorough explanation. Everything has to be thoroughly understood between you and your architect because you have to work together in a long process for the best result of the project.
